Goldschmidt went 2-for-5 with a pair of RBI singles in a loss to the Royals on Sunday.
Goldschmidt managed his third two-hit effort of the last four games, a stretch that's also seen him belt his 18th home run of the season. The veteran first baseman went into the All-Star break wielding a hot bat and has impressively maintained his momentum since the Midsummer Classic, as he boasts a .328/.386/.544 slash line with six doubles, seven homers, 22 RBI, 13 walks, two stolen bases and 19 runs over the 31 games he's played since June 30.
